REPRESENTATIVES from St Mark’s Years 7-12 attended a special Mass for the Year of Mercy with our partner primary schools at Our Lady of Fatima Church on Tuesday 21 June, which was concelebrated, and supported, by seven priests of the Deanery and two deacons.
It was a wonderful celebration, and experience, for all the pupils and we are grateful to Father Bogdan, Parish Priest, for hosting the event and to all the staff who contributed to its organisation, especially the Music Department staff:
Mr McCarthy and Dr Coplestone-Crow. Every school provided readers, altar servers and representatives for the offertory procession, all of whom did their schools proud.
